Cover art
MORRISSEY Song
Name There's A Place In Hell For Me And My Friends
Album/Single Kill Uncle
Length 1:52
Recorded Autumn-Winter 1990
Writer Morrissey/Nevin
Producer Clive Langer
Alan Winstanley
